Basic Information on Work in Tuscaloosa, AL

Tuscaloosa, AL has a population of 105,797, of which 48,394 are employed. The most recent unemployment rate was 3.7%, which is 1.1 points higher than the same month last year. It is also 0.5 points lower than the national average of 4.2%.

The median salary of employed people in Tuscaloosa, AL is $45,800 per year, which is 20.2% lower than the national average and 8.1% lower than Alabama average. Further details are as follows.

Median Annual Earnings by Last Level of Education

  • Less than high school graduate: $29,942
  • High school graduate (including equivalent education): $32,406
  • Junior college graduate or associate degree: $35,237
  • Bachelor's degree: $53,194
  • Postgraduate or professional degree: $64,100

Median Annual Earnings by Occupation

  • Management, business, science and arts occupations: $55,994
  • Service occupations: $19,760
  • Sales and office occupations: $25,292
  • Natural resources, construction and maintenance occupations: $40,977
  • Production, transport and material handling occupations: $32,143
